We are seeking a motivated master's student to join our research team in Tarragona, Spain, for an internship focused on Research and Development in Coating Materials. As an intern, you will contribute to innovative projects related to acrylic adhesives technology. This internship offers an excellent opportunity to gain hands-on experience in a dynamic R&D environment.

Interested candidates are encouraged to submit their CV and cover letter through the Dow careers page. The application process includes an introductory call with HR and a second interview to evaluate technical skills. Top candidates will be selected for the internship position.
The internship is for 6-9 months, starting in the second half of 2025, with possible start dates between May and July.
Yes, this internship can be combined with a master thesis.
Applicants should be currently pursuing a master's degree in chemistry or materials science and have a good working knowledge of English. Knowledge of Spanish and laboratory experience are advantageous.
Strong organizational and project management skills, effective communication and teamwork abilities, critical thinking, troubleshooting, and organizational skills are desired. Enthusiasm, respect for project deadlines, and being a good team player are also important.
Your responsibilities will include performing literature reviews, setting hypotheses, designing experiments, generating and interpreting results, and driving useful conclusions.
